Preparation and Assembly
The first step in creating these wonderful breakfast rolls is to prepare our filling. In a medium bowl, whisk together the 4 large eggs, the finely diced 2 tablespoons of red bell pepper, and the 1 tablespoon of milk. Season this mixture with the 1/4 teaspoon of black pepper. Make sure to whisk thoroughly until everything is well combined and the eggs are light and fluffy. The red bell pepper adds a lovely pop of color and a subtle sweetness that complements the other savory elements. Once your egg mixture is ready, set it aside.
Next, let’s bring together the heart of our filling. In a separate bowl, combine the cooked 8 ounces of ground breakfast sausage and the crum extractbled 4 slices of cooked beef beef bacon. It’s important that both the sausage and beef bacon are already cooked and cooled slightly before adding them to the mixture, as this will prevent the eggs from cooking prematurely when we combine them. Now, gently fold in the 1/3 cup of whipped chive and onion cream cheese. This creamy cheese is the secret to a wonderfully rich and flavorful filling, and the chives and onion add an extra layer of deliciousness. Finally, stir in the 1 1/2 cups of shredded cheddar cheese. This will melt beautifully as the rolls bake, creating that irresistible cheesy pull. Gently mix everything until it’s just combined. You don’t want to overmix, as we want to retain some texture from the sausage and beef bacon.
Forming the Rolls
Now comes the fun part: assembling the rolls! Take one of the 2 (8-ounce) cans of crescent dough sheets. Carefully unroll the dough and separate it into the pre-cut triangles. You should have 8 triangles from each can, so a total of 16 triangles. You can either work with all 16 at once or do them in batches, depending on your counter space. For each roll, you’ll need one crescent dough triangle.
Lay a crescent dough triangle flat on your work surface, with the wide end facing you. Spoon about 2 to 3 tablespoons of the sausage, beef bacon, and cheese filling onto the wide end of each dough triangle. Be generous, but don’t overstuff it, as you need to be able to seal the dough properly. Now, take your prepared egg mixture. Drizzle about 1 to 2 tablespoons of the egg mixture over the filling on each crescent dough triangle. This egg mixture will cook inside the roll, adding a delightful fluffy texture and binding all the delicious ingredients together.
Rolling and Baking
This is where we bring it all together. Carefully bring the two pointed sides of the crescent dough triangle up and over the filling, then pinch them together firmly to seal. Next, take the wide end of the dough and roll it up towards the pointed tip, enclosing the filling completely. Pinch the seam closed to ensure the filling stays inside during baking. It’s important to get a good seal so that none of that deliciousness escapes. You can then gently tuck in the pointed ends if they feel a little loose. Place the formed rolls seam-side down on a baking sheet that has been lined with parchment paper. Parchment paper is a lifesaver here, preventing any sticking and making for easy cleanup.
Once all your rolls are formed and on the baking sheet, it’s time to bake them. Preheat your o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it (190 degrees Celsius). Bake the breakfast rolls for 15 to 20 minutes, or until they are golden brown and puffed up. The exact baking time will depend on your oven, so keep an eye on them during the last few minutes. You want that beautiful golden hue, indicating that the crescent dough is cooked through and the filling is hot and bubbly.
Allow the breakfast rolls to cool slightly on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ool further. They are best enjoyed warm, when the cheese is gooey and the flavors are at their peak. These breakfast rolls are a fantastic way to start your day or to serve as a delightful appetizer. Breakfast Rolls
Savory breakfast rolls filled with eggs, sausage, bacon, vegetables, and cheese, all baked in crescent dough.
Ingredients
-
4 large eggs
-
2 tablespoons red bell pepper, finely diced
-
1 tablespoon milk
-
1/4 teaspoon black pepper
-
1/3 cup whipped chive and onion cream cheese
-
8 ounces ground pork breakfast sausage, cooked
-
4 slices beef bacon, cooked and crumbled
-
1 1/2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
-
2 (8-ounce) cans crescent dough sheets
Instructions
-
Step 1
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. -
Step 2
In a medium bowl, whisk together eggs, diced red bell pepper, milk, and black pepper. Cook in a lightly oiled non-stick skillet over medium heat until eggs are set but still moist. Remove from heat. -
Step 3
Unroll crescent dough sheets and separate into 8 triangles. Spread each triangle evenly with whipped chive and onion cream cheese. -
Step 4
Top the cream cheese with a portion of the cooked scrambled eggs, cooked sausage, crumbled beef bacon, and shredded cheddar cheese. -
Step 5
Roll up each triangle from the wide end to the point, enclosing the filling. Place seam-side down on the prepared baking sheet. -
Step 6
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own and cooked through.
